Mysql主从同步的Last_IO_Errno:1236错误是什么原因呢,我们要如何来解决这个问题呢?下面和小编一起来看看关于此问题的记录与解决办法。

从服务器错误代码:

Last_IO_Errno: 1236

Last_IO_Error: Got fatal error 1236 from master when reading data from binary log: 'Slave can not handle replication events with the checksum that master is configured to log; the first event 'mysql-bin.000005' at 16750821, the last event read from '/usr/local/mysql/Binlog/mysql-bin.000005' at 16750821, the last byte read from '/usr/local/mysql/Binlog/mysql-bin.000005' at 120.'

大概分析了一下原因,个人认为很可能的因素的由于①mysql版本不同导致;②备份不完全导致的。之前配置版本相同的mysql是不存在这个问题的。(时间问题,没有具体测试原因)

主服务器由于上次php导致的宕机,升级到了最新版本的mysql(5.6.29),而从服务器我刚刚编译的时候使用的5.5.49这个版本的db,因此推断可能是由于这个问题导致的,没有去看官方文档,只是个人猜测。

版本不同导致的另外一个问题是:

[root@Backup tmp]# /usr/local/mysql/bin/mysql -uroot -p <.>

Enter password:

ERROR 1064 (42000) at line 279: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'STATS_PERSISTENT=0' at line 11

我偷懒,直接重新编译一个相同版本的mysql了事,具体原因和版本不同,没有仔细研究。

slave临时跳过错误方法:

MySQL

mysql>slave stop; #stop slave

mysql>SET GLOBAL SQL_SLAVE_SKIP_COUNTER = 1;

mysql>slave start; #start slave

slave永久跳过错误的方法:

vi /etc/my.cnf

[mysqld]

slave-skip-errors=1062,1053,1146 #跳过指定error no类型的错误

#slave-skip-errors=all #跳过所有错误

总结

以上就是本文关于Mysql主从同步Last_IO_Errno:1236错误解决方法的全部内容,希望对大家有所帮助。如果您有什么更好的处理方法,可以留言,大家一起交流讨论。

mysql 1236_Mysql主从同步Last_IO_Errno:1236错误解决方法相关推荐

  1. mysql 增删改查时的错误解决方法大全

    mysql 增删改查时的错误解决方法大全     信息1:Error: Access denied for user: 'linanma@localhost' (Using password: YES ...

  2. mysql 1236 bug_MySQL 1236错误解决方法

    由于主服务器异外重启, 导致从报错, 错误如下: show slave status错误: mysql> show slave status\G Master_Log_File: mysql-b ...

  3. mysql 1236错误_mysql报1236错误解决方法

    mysql slave状态如下,发现IO线程为NO状态,并且报1236错误代码 mysql> show slave status\G *************************** 1. ...

  4. mysql hy000 2013_MySQL ERROR 2013 (HY000)错误解决方法

    当通过 TCP/IP 连接 MySQL 远程主机时,出现 ERROR 2013 (HY000): Lost connection to MySQL server at 'reading initial ...

  5. navicat MySQL 导出数据时出现1577错误解决方法

    问题描述: Navicat for MySQL导出任何一个数据库,都会提示:1577 – Cannot proceed because system tables used by Event Sche ...

  6. mysql gtid 1236错误_解决mysql开启GTID主从同步出现1236错误问题

    1.报错如下 Got fatal error 1236 from master when reading data from binary log: 'The slave is connecting ...

  7. mysql 复制 1032_mysql slave复制1032错误解决方法

    http://hi.baidu.com/dba_hui/item/a4b23a60ae1d6882c4d2497c 查看slave复制状态,发现SQL线程停止应用:mysql> show sla ...

  8. mysql报1292 Incorrect datetime value错误解决方法

    mysql插入.修改datetime类型的字段,报 Incorrect datetime value 的错误,sql语句如下: UPDATE xxx set time='2023-02-28T09:3 ...

  9. mysql初始数据库出错_安装MySQL提示initialize database(初始化数据库)错误解决方法...

    1.若原来电脑上安装过MySQL,需要将原来安装的软件彻底卸载干净再进行安装 (1)首先停止原MySQL服务 我的电脑--右击--管理--进入服务--找到MySQL--关闭此服务 (2)进入卸载程序控 ...

最新文章

  1. 20 位百万富翁希望自己 20 岁就明白的事
  2. invalid value encountered in double_scalars
  3. “天才”辈出的全国青少年科技大赛
  4. SQL2005对字符串进行MD5加密
  5. 几个基本概念辨析:流敏感,路径敏感和上下文敏感
  6. Java单例模式简单实现
  7. Java 文件操作一(写文件、按行读文件、删除文件、复制文件、追加数据、创建临时文件、修改最后修改日期、获取文件大小)
  8. manacher(马拉车)算法详解
  9. 软件工程网络15个人阅读作业2
  10. 福建师范网络教育应用计算机,福建师范大学网络教育计算机应用基础课程期末考核答案.docx...
  11. android系统 限制应用安装程序,安卓手机不能安装软件是什么原因 安卓手机不能安装软件解决方法...
  12. ubuntu16 安装 teamview 步骤
  13. 液压传动与控制QY-QDSY16
  14. Bypass个人原创文章汇总
  15. [HNOI2009] 图的同构
  16. 百度云开发clouda学习(一)
  17. Python4班平均成绩统计_空中交通管理学院2017级学生 20182019学年第一学期成绩分析报告...
  18. 怎么篡改网站html文件,首页被篡改-当我打开网页时,总是被其他网页给篡改了,我该怎么办? 爱问知识人...
  19. Alias Design 2019注册机
  20. 【2017 BSUIR Semifinal G】Digital characteristic 题解

热门文章

  1. Zookeeper工作原理
  2. .NET应用三层架构分析
  3. 代码重构中的几个概念
  4. 从电视到网络,vivo营销之变
  5. Powershell管理系列(八)Exchange 2013通讯组管理
  6. 用python编写ios应用
  7. Socket程序从windows移植到linux下需要注意的
  8. Sun公司开源游戏服务器Project Darkstar Server——(Sun game server , 简称 sgs)学习笔记(一):sgs简介...
  9. Cruise Control
  10. html导出excel时换行符,ASP.NET 导出到Excel时保留换行的代码